You can now apply for Housing Benefit or Council Tax Support on our website

Published: Monday, 30th January 2017

benefits online

You can now apply for benefits on our website which means you’ll get your money in your pocket faster!

By using www.pendle.gov.uk/benefitsonline you can:

  • apply for Housing Benefit or Council Tax Support
  • submit evidence online
  • tell us of a change in your circumstances.

Councillor Mohammed Iqbal, Leader of Pendle Council and digital champion, said: “We’re really excited about this new online service.

“It’s very easy to use and means you can make a claim at a time and place which suits you.

“More importantly, online benefit applications can be dealt with much quicker.

“There’ll be no more delays because of things being sent through the post and you can avoid lengthy telephone calls or visits to Council offices.”

Benefits Online is secure, fast and free and is the quickest way to manage your benefits or make new claims.

You can tell us of a change in your circumstances as soon as you know.

Councillor Iqbal added: “For the first time you'll be able to upload evidence such as wage slips, savings, proof of rent and tenancy agreements.

“These can either be photographs of documents or electronic copies.

“I can’t stress enough that Benefits Online is a fantastic addition to our online services and will make a real difference to our customers.”

Council Tax Online www.pendle.gov.uk/counciltaxonline  was launched in May last year.

Using the online code on your latest bill you can:

  • switch to e-billing
  • set up to pay council tax by Direct Debit
  • make payments
  • let us know if you’ve moved
  • apply for a single person discount.

Pendle Council is encouraging residents to switch to e-billing, which means that council tax bills are sent by email rather than through the post.

It's better for the environment and saves money.
